7 Advantages of Outsourcing to India Your Boss Wants to Know
Outsourcing is one of the most beneficial business decision across the globe for past few decades. It has become popular due to lowered cost and high returns. Besides lower cost, outsourcing also offers skilled workforce and timely deliveries to the businesses. It definitely results in increased eff